Notes

  • Use the search bar at the top of the website to search for transactions and blocks.
  • Memory pool size (vMB) is the total size of the raw transaction data (not including metadata).
  • Block size (MB) does not include block header, tx count, or coinbase transaction.
  • Feerates are in sats/vbyte.
  • AFR = Average Feerate

Data

The data on this explorer comes from the following sources:

  1. Bitcoin Core. This is used to get raw transaction and block data. This is retrieved via simple bitcoin-cli commands.
  2. SSDB. I'm using a custom database to store the address balances and spent locations of each output. Bitcoin Core does not store this information, so I'm using a custom script and database to store this extra information.

Bitcoin Core Explorer

If you want to explore blockchain data without having to trust anyone with your privacy, the simplest way to do this is to run your own Bitcoin Core node and run bitcoin-cli commands.

The two most useful commands are:

  • bitcoin-cli getrawtransaction <txid>
  • bitcoin-cli getblock <hash>
  • You will need to add txindex=1 to your bitcoin.conf configuration file to be able to query for all transactions.
  • Use bitcoin-cli help to a complete list of commands.
  • Use bitcoin-cli help <command name> to see detailed information about a command and all the available options.

Alternatively, you can also run your own self-hosted explorer such as mempool or btc-rpc-explorer.
